Paso 5: trabajo
Una vez finalizada ubidots y arduino ide configuración abierta el código final stc (bote de basura inteligente) compilar y comprobarlo. Entonces conecte su linkit uno y cargar el código. Ahora desconecte la fuente de alimentación usb a uno de LinkIt y luego conecte los sensores, lector RFID, antena GPRS, tarjeta de 2G y la batería de iones de litio.
UNO de LinkIt inicializa la información de cuenta de ubidots en su código, luego los sensores, GPRS y puertos serie.
Tiene dos puerto serie uno es el usb y el otro es serial1 en pin digital 0 y 1. Hemos conectado el lector de RFID a serial1 puerto de LinkIt uno. La Junta intenta actualizar el valor a Internet (es decir, cuenta de ubidots) después de cada intervalo de notificación de 20 segundos que puede cambiar según los requerimientos del cliente. En el medio intenta leer datos de tarjetas RFID para que puedan saber si persona autorizada trata de vaciarlo o no y también para subir el número de personas autorizadas rfid a ubidots para que el municipio sepan quién y en qué tiempo la papelera fue vaciada.
Después de cada 20 segundos la Junta Lee los datos de los sensores (acelerómetro ultrasónico y temperatura), también el nivel de carga y actualización de ubidots cuenta (Internet).
Para obtener información acerca de cómo enviar datos de un LinkIt Ubidots, he creado un proyecto simple con descripciones completas:
https://www.hackster.IO/alpha007/temperature-humid...
Funcionamiento de sensores y módulos:
1) Grove - temperatura y humedad Sensor Pro (es decir, DHT 22 sensor)
Enlaces:
un) https://learn.adafruit.com/dht?view=all
b) http://www.seeedstudio.com/wiki/Grove_-_Temperatu...
2) Grove - Accelerometer(±16g) Digital de 3 ejes (sensor de acelerómetro es decir 3 ejes ADXL345 IC)
Enlaces:
un) https://learn.adafruit.com/adxl345-digital-accele...
b) http://www.seeedstudio.com/wiki/Grove_-_3-Axis_Di...
3) sensor de ultrasonidos de 5-pin DYP ME007
El principio básico del sensor de ultrasonidos cómo funciona:
- Mediante enviar pin digital sobre 10us elevada señal en el pin de disparo del sensor,
- La envía automáticamente luego de módulo ocho 40 kHz y detectar si hay una señal de pulso detrás.
- Si vuelve la señal, entonces la duración para que el pin eco era alto nos da el tiempo total tomado por las ondas de sonar de enviar ultrasonidos a regresar después de rebotar en un objeto. Así que tenemos que dividir primero el tiempo por 2.
Sabemos,
Distancia = velocidad * tiempo;
En este caso,
Distancia objeto = (alto nivel de tiempo de eco, 2) × velocidad del sonido (340M/S),
El rango del sensor es de 2-500cm.
Velocidad del sonido (en m/s) = 340
Puesto que la duración que permanece alto el pin eco está en microsegundos
Por lo tanto, la velocidad del sonido (en cm / nos) = (340 * 100) / 1000000 = 1/29
Por lo tanto, la distancia objeto = (alto nivel tiempo de eco en nosotros / 2) x (1/29 cm / nos)
= alto nivel eco tiempo/58 cm
Enlaces:
un) https://code.google.com/p/megapirateng/wiki/dypme...
b) https://alselectro.wordpress.com/2013/03/08/ardui...
4) módulo lector RFID EM-18
Enlaces: